Ozark Christian vs. Hastings
Ozark Christian ranked #-1 and Hastings ranked #-1 in national university ranking. The following statements compare Ozark Christian College and Hastings College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- Hastings's tuition ($36,130) is more expensive than Ozark Christian ($15,550).
- Hastings's acceptance rate (69.87%) is lower than Ozark Christian (98.19%).
- Ozark Christian has higher yield (53.68%) than Hastings (20.48%).
- Ozark Christian's students to faculty ratio (13 to 1) is lower than Hastings (14 to 1).
- Hastings (1,011 students) is larger than Ozark Christian (701 students) with more enrolled students.
- Hastings ($26,543) has higher amount of financial aid than Ozark Christian ($8,209).
- Ozark Christian's graduation rate (68%) is higher than Hastings (53%).
